About the Role

The Animal Care Attendant is responsible for assisting the Animal Shelter Team to provide care and basic animal health to animals housed at the shelter such as cleaning and maintaining animal shelter facilities, feeding and watering, bathing and grooming animals under the supervision of the Coordinator Animal Shelter.

About you

- Cert II in Companion Animal Services or similar desirable
- Demonstrated ability to verbally and visually identify and describe animals, for instance the colours, sizes and breeds of different species
- Demonstrated experience in animal care, behaviour & handling skills
- Ability to listen, understand and empathise with others
- Ability to work in a fast-paced workplace and make basic sound decisions based on animal hygiene and welfare.
- Ability to work on a roster as reasonably required including weekends and public holidays
- Basic First Aid training mandatory
